Footwear Guide

Ragusa Ibla

Cobblestones, steep inclines, and numerous staircases require comfortable, supportive shoes with good grip. Sneakers or well-cushioned walking shoes are highly recommended.

Avoid high heels or flimsy sandals.

General Sightseeing

Comfortable walking shoes or stylish sneakers will serve you well for exploring both Ragusa Ibla and Superiore.

Versatile options for varied terrains.

Beach/Pool

Sandals or flip-flops are suitable for coastal areas or hotel pools. Bring Swimwear if heading to the beach.

Easy to wear for water activities.

Electronics & Power

Power & Connectivity

Staying connected and powered up is .

Considerations

  • Voltage: Italy uses 230V, 50Hz. Plug types: Type F (Schuko) and Type L (Italian three-pin). A Universal travel adapter is useful.
  • Mobile Phone: Most modern smartphones are compatible with European GSM networks. Verify your phone is unlocked.
  • SIM Card: Purchase a local SIM upon arrival from TIM, Vodafone, WindTre, or Iliad for local data/calls. ESIM options are available.

Destination-Specific Items

For Cultural Sites

  • Modest clothing for church visits (shoulders/knees covered).
  • Knowledge of basic Italian phrases for local interaction.
  • A physical map of Ragusa Ibla for its intricate streets.

For Local Experiences

  • A small bag for Modica chocolate purchases.
  • An open mind for culinary exploration.
  • Camera for stunning Baroque architecture shots.
